KADTalks 2025: Living In Korea: Labor Laws and Financial Literacy in Korea

📚 In September 2025 we hosted a KADTalks: Living In Korea Session introducing Labor Laws and helping  us gain Financial Literacy.  Overseas adoptees had an opportunity to learn about Korean labor laws from So-yeon Kim of Blue Spring Law Firm and gain valuable insights on financial literacy from Jeong-hwa Kwon of the Korea Deposit Insurance Corporation.

💬 Thanks to the help of  our interpreter, Myung-im Kim! A huge thank you to our interpreter, Myung-im Kim, who ensured everyone could follow along!

After the KADTalks 2025: Living In Korea: Labor Laws and Financial Literacy, we walked away with practical knowledge that helps us better navigate life in Korea — knowing our rights, understanding how to budget and manage our money, and feeling more empowered as individuals.
